Material Composition and Creation Process
Silicone Models
Silicone material is a man-made polymer celebrated for its sturdiness, tolerance to temperature fluctuations, and chemical inertness. In the context of producing life-like models, silicone's compact and robust nature make it a favored option for those seeking hyper-realistic and long-lasting dolls. The creation technique involves injecting fluid silicone into a custom-designed mold, which is then cured through a well-controlled process. This method enables exceptional detailing, resulting in extremely detailed facial contours, skin textures, and even minute skin details. The natural rigidity of silicone also ensures that the model retains its structure over extended time, contributing to its lifespan.
Unique Insight:
One of the primary factors why silicone remains well-regarded among doll enthusiasts is its effectiveness in simulating human skin with impressive realism. The thick nature of silicone goes beyond just enhances the believability of the figure, but also ensures a weighty sensation that mimics the realistic weight of real skin. This feature is especially important for buyers desiring a true-to-life model.
TPE Dolls
TPE material, on the other hand, is a mix of rubber and plastic that offers a softer and stretchable texture compared to silicone. This singular material is celebrated for its high elasticity and gentle feel, making it widely chosen among those seeking a realistic and affordable figure. The creation technique for TPE involves injection molding the substance into a well-defined shape, followed by a cooling phase that produces a pliable and elastic model.
Unique Insight:
One of the clear benefits of TPE versus silicone is its superior malleability, which facilitates a wider range of movement. TPE figures are able to execute poses that are challenging for silicone figures. This turns them into ideal for enthusiasts looking for better articulation in their dolls.

Durability and Maintenance
Silicone Dolls
Silicone-based dolls are celebrated for their robust endurance. The substance is inherently immune to tearing and wear and tear, making it an ideal selection for extended ownership. However, silicone does require specialized maintenance to preserve its appearance over the years. Regular cleaning with gentle solutions and precise use ensures that the model continues to be as good as new for years.
Unique Insight:
A important factor of silicone figures is their resistance to the elements. Unlike other materials, silicone is not as susceptible to staining and is less likely to take in sweat from use, making it easier to maintain.
TPE Models
Thermoplastic Elastomer figures, while softer than their silicone alternatives, demand a different type of care. The material's flexibility renders it more likely to experience ripping if not handled with caution. Additionally, TPE is prone to absorbing oils from handling, which requires frequent care with conditioners to keep the this material’s suppleness and aesthetic.
Original Perspective:
A common mistake about TPE dolls is that they are more fragile than their silicone counterparts. However, with proper care, TPE can endure for many years. The secret is understanding how to preserve the material and steering clear of common mistakes that can cause damage.
